What are Telegram Stars and how do they work

Telegram Stars are the messenger's internal currency, launched by Telegram in 2024. Stars replace the usual in-app purchases: you pay for digital goods and services with them without leaving the chat. One star is a unit of balance that lives right in your account and never expires.

It all works simply. You top up your star balance and then spend the stars on subscriptions, gifts, donations and bot features. The seller — a channel author or bot developer — receives the stars and can withdraw them to TON through the Fragment service. For a regular user, stars are a convenient way to pay for content without linking foreign cards or using workarounds.

Can you cash out stars

A regular user spends stars inside Telegram, but channel authors and bot owners who receive stars from subscribers can withdraw them to TON through the official Fragment service. You cannot directly cash out purchased stars — it is a currency for spending inside the messenger.

Myths about "free" stars

A lot of scams circle around Telegram Stars. Let us cover the main ones so you do not lose your account and money.

🚫
Free stars do not exist

"Star generators", "top-ups without payment" and giveaways for entering a password are scam schemes. Stars are a paid Telegram currency; the honest way to get them is to buy them or sell your own. "Free stars" usually means a stolen account.
